The brief
A significant event in the gaming industry has occurred as an extended gameplay preview for Grand Theft Auto VI was broadcast to a global audience. According to reporting from TechPowerUp, the event was an immense success in terms of digital engagement, pulling in a live viewership count that exceeded 4 million people. The coverage provided by TechPowerUp emphasizes the sheer scale of the audience that tuned in to watch the footage. By highlighting the figure of over 4 million live viewers, the outlet underscores the intense level of anticipation surrounding the release of GTA VI.
The report focuses specifically on the viewership metrics, positioning the extended gameplay preview as a major digital milestone for the developers and the platform hosting the stream.
